COUNCIL OF THE DISTRICT OF COLUMBIA COMMITTEE OF THE WHOLE NOTICE OF PUBLIC HEARING 1350 Pennsylvania Avenue, NW, Washington, DC 20004 CHAIRMAN PHIL MENDELSON COMMITTEE OF THE WHOLE ANNOUNCES A PUBLIC HEARING on PR 25-765, “Zoning Commission Gwen Marcus Wright Confirmation Resolution of 2024” on Wednesday, September 18, 2024 at 12:30 p.m. Council Chambers, Room 412 (Track B) John A. Wilson Building 1350 Pennsylvania Avenue NW DC Council Website (www.dccouncil.gov) Council Chairman Phil Mendelson announces a public hearing before the Committee of the Whole on PR 25-765, the “Zoning Commission Gwen Marcus Wright Confirmation Resolution of 2024.” The public roundtable will be held at 12:30 p.m. on Wednesday, September 18, 2024. The purpose of PR 25-765 is to confirm the Mayor’s nomination to appoint Gwen Marcus Wright to the Zoning Commission to fill an unexpired term to end February 3, 2027. The Zoning Commission is charged with preparing, adopting, and subsequently amending the Zoning Regulations and Zoning Map in a means not inconsistent with the Comprehensive Plan for the National Capital. The Zoning Commission also considers a variety of zoning cases such as Planned Unit Developments, campus plans, and may consider, sua sponte, Board of Zoning Adjustment cases. The purpose of this hearing is to receive testimony from government and public witnesses as to the fitness of this nominee for appointment to the Commission. Those who wish to testify must register using the Council’s Hearing Management System at https://lims.dccouncil.gov/hearings by 5:00 p.m. on Monday, September 16, 2024. Testimony is limited to four minutes. Witnesses who anticipate needing spoken language interpretation, or require sign language interpretation, are requested to inform the Committee office of the need as soon as possible but no later than five business days before the proceeding by emailing cow@dccouncil.gov. We will make every effort to fulfill timely requests, although alternatives may be offered. Requests received in less than five business days may not be fulfilled. Witnesses will receive instructions on how to participate by Zoom prior to the hearing. If you have additional questions, please contact Evan Cash, Committee and Legislative Director, at (202) 724-7002 or ecash@dccouncil.gov. Public witnesses may participate in person or virtually via the Internet on the Zoom Video Conference platform. Testimony should be submitted through the Council’s Hearing Management System (https://lims.dccouncil.gov/hearings) in advance of the hearing. That testimony will be publicly accessible upon Committee review. If you are unable to testify at the hearing, written statements are encouraged and will be made a part of the official record. Statements for the record should be submitted through the Hearing Management System or left by voicemail by calling (202) 430-6948 (up to 3 minutes which will be transcribed). The record will close at 5:00 pm on September 30, 2024.
